Explanatory note

(This note is not part of these Regulations)

EXPLANATORY NOTE

These Regulations are made in exercise of the powers conferred by section 8(1) of the European Union (Withdrawal) Act 2018 (c. 16) in order to address failures of retained EU law to operate effectively and other deficiencies (in particular under section 8(2)(f) and (g) of that Act) arising from the withdrawal of the United Kingdom from the European Union. The retained EU law concerns the importation of animals and related animal products into Great Britain, or the transit of animals or related animal products through Great Britain.

The domestic legislation listed below requires consignments of animals or animal products that are being imported into or transiting through Great Britain to comply with animal and public health requirements of EU directives and other EU Regulations and Decisions that are set out in Schedule 1 of the following instruments—

  • (a) the Trade in Animals and Related Products Regulations 2011 (see regulations 15(3)(a) and 18(3) of and Schedule 1 to those Regulations);
  • (b) the Trade in Animals and Related Products (Scotland) Regulations 2012 (see regulations 13(3)(a) and 16(3) of and Schedule 1 to those Regulations).

In Part 2, regulations 5 and 6 amend the legislation listed in points (a) and (b) above, to replace Schedule 1 to those instruments with a new, updated list of legislation in regulation 7(2) (see Part 3 of these Regulations).

In Part 3, regulation 7(1) introduces the list of legislation that replaces Schedule 1 of the domestic instruments and regulation 7(2) then lists the legislation that contains the animal and public health requirements required for importation into Great Britain.

In Part 4, regulation 8(1) introduces the list of functions set out in the Schedule that are being transferred from EU bodies to the appropriate authority in England or Scotland. Regulation 8(2) and (3) refers to the list of functions of the EU Directives, and other associated provisions that are relevant or connected to the listed function, that are conferred on the appropriate authority by these Regulations and makes those functions and associated provisions exercisable in domestic law. Regulation 9 sets out the regulation-making procedure for the exercise of any functions listed in the Schedule that are legislative powers.

In Part 5, regulations 10 to 22 set out the modifications made to the provisions of the EU Directives listed in regulation 7(2)(a) and to the functions and associated provisions of those EU Directives listed in the Schedule.

The Schedule lists the provisions of the EU Directives that confer functions on the appropriate authority, together with any other provisions that are either relevant or connected to the exercise of a listed function.

An impact assessment has not been produced for this instrument as no, or no significant, impact on the public, private or voluntary sector is foreseen.
